• Home
  • Tech
  • Is PHP Frontend or Backend? Key Differences You Should Know
Is PHP frontend or backend

Is PHP Frontend or Backend? Key Differences You Should Know

Every web developer is familiar with the popularity of PHP. The reason is that it’s a powerful and easy-to-use programming language capable of building high-end applications and modern websites. While PHP is recognized as a backend language, many still wonder whether it can be used for frontend development. In this blog, we’ll learn the role of PHP in web development and explore whether it’s only a backend language or has any frontend capabilities as well.    

What is PHP? 

PHP is an open-source script-side programming language. It stands for Hypertext Preprocessor. It is mainly used to build dynamic and user-interactive websites. PHP connects with HTML to make web pages more interactive and works with databases to handle users’ information. This makes it a powerful tool because of the following reasons: 

  • Easy to use 
  • Open source 
  • Seamless integration with databases 
  • Efficient performance 
  • Supports many frameworks 
  • Cross-platform compatibility 

These reasons will make it clear why companies hire PHP developers and make it the most widely used programming language.  

Frontend vs. Backend Development 

To understand PHP’s function in web development, it is important to know about frontend and backend development: 

  • Frontend Development: involves everything users have direct interaction with such as buttons, forms, images, and dropdown menus. With the help of HTML, CSS, and JavaScript, developers enhance the visual appearance and interactivity of the website.  
  • Backend Development: handles server-side logic, databases, and other main functions that support user interactivity. PHP like programming languages is used to manage user requests, data, and promote communication between the client and server.  

It is significant to hire PHP developers from a trusted PHP development company like Bizmia, with expertise in both front-end and back-end integration, so your website performs seamlessly. 

Is PHP Frontend or Backend? 

PHP is mainly the backend language as it runs on the server, processes data, saves it to a database, and creates dynamic web pages. It does not act like frontend technology like JavaScript, which runs in the browser; PHP sends the final HTML to the client’s browser after executing scripts on the web server.  

However, PHP is not a frontend language but still it can help to create frontend stuff like HTML, CSS, or JavaScript. This plays a very important role in the look and feel of the PHP website. 

Key Differences Between PHP and Frontend Technologies 

To see how PHP is different from other frontend technologies will help you understand why PHP is a backend language.   

Feature PHP (Backend) Frontend (JS, HTML, CSS) 
Where it runs On the server In the browser 
Primary task Handle logic, databases, and authentication Handles UI, layout, and user interaction 
Code visibility Hidden only visible on the server Visible to users (view source)  
Database accessibility Yes  Not directly 
Handles user interactions No Yes (JavaScript)  
Develop dynamic content Yes, create HTML before sending it No, just display what it receives  
Security Yes, as code in hidden  No, as the code is visible 

Why is PHP Popular for Backend Development? 

PHP offers powerful features that advantage developers to support modern web development: 

  • Server-side abilities: It effortlessly handles many tasks such as user authentication, data processing, and file uploads. 
  • Database integration: It seamlessly integrates with other databases like MySQL, PostgreSQL, and SQLite to easily manage data. 
  • Scalability: As it is already used by high-traffic platforms like WordPress, Wikipedia, and Facebook (Meta), it can scale to support millions of users. 
  • Flexibility: It allows developers to set up servers flexibly by running easily on different operating systems such as Linux, Windows, and macOS.  

Businesses around the world will continue using PHP because of these outstanding advantages for backend development.  

Can PHP Be Used on the frontend? 

Yes, PHP supports frontend tasks in the following ways: 

  • Create custom HTML according to conditions and users’ data 
  • Loads CSS styles or JavaScript based on device or user preferences 
  • Handles form submissions and responds to completion or error messages accordingly 
  • Helps to manage page layouts and keep them updated 
  • Directs displaying content by deciding what to show to users and when 

PHP Frameworks and Their Uses 

PHP frameworks handle backend tasks and support frontend features to streamline PHP frameworks for web development effectively. The following frameworks are used by developers to make development easy:  

Backend Frameworks 

  • Laravel offers ready-to-use authentication, routing, and database management with its simple syntax. 
  • Symfony is known for providing reusable components, security, and CLI tools which are ideal for large-scale businesses. 
  • CodeIgniter is best for routing and form validation-like tasks because it is lightweight and provides rapid response. 
  • Yii2 is a framework that prefers security and high performance ideal for enterprise-level projects 

Frontend Frameworks  

  • Laravel blade templating engine is integrated with Vue.js to build interactive websites 
  • Symphony connects with React.js to create custom user interfaces 
  • CodeIgniter works with jQuery for the upgradation of various parts of pages without reloading 
  • Phalcon provides Volt templating engine for developing frontend template 

Businesses that prefer highly user-interactive and secure websites, must be required to hire PHP developers with expertise in PHP frameworks and understand their use of them in frontend and backend tasks.  

Conclusion 

PHP is a versatile scripting language primarily used for backend web development. Although it plays a role in frontend tasks by HTML generation, it still can’t supersede other frontend technologies. It is a good option to build modern web applications by integrating PHP backend development with other frontend technologies like React, Vue.js, or jQuery.  

Related Posts

Why AI Presales Dominate 2026: From DeepSnitch to IPO Genie

Is 2026 the year investors stop chasing hype and start chasing signals? That question is everywhere in crypto…

ByByBen Ryder Feb 20, 2026

Elogbook: The Complete Guide to Digital Logbooks

Record keeping has always been a critical part of professional life. From tracking vehicle usage to documenting maintenance…

ByByArbella Wind Feb 18, 2026

DPSIT: Securing Digital Payments and Modern IT Systems

DPSIT which stands for Digital Payment Security & Information Technology represents a specialized domain dedicated to safeguarding online…

ByByArbella Wind Feb 18, 2026

Hastovenetor:  How This Revolutionary Ecosystem is Solving Remote Work Fatigue

Hastovenetor is a breakthrough ecosystem merging high performance project management with intelligent home automation. It acts as a…

ByByArbella Wind Feb 16, 2026
1 Comments Text
  • Antonioicogy says:
    Your comment is awaiting moderation. This is a preview; your comment will be visible after it has been approved.
    Getting it point to, like a tender being would should So, how does Tencent’s AI benchmark work? Maiden, an AI is foreordained a initial corporation from a catalogue of to the territory 1,800 challenges, from edifice obligation visualisations and царство безграничных возможностей apps to making interactive mini-games. At the unvarying without surcease the AI generates the jus civile ‘urbane law’, ArtifactsBench gets to work. It automatically builds and runs the regulations in a non-toxic and sandboxed environment. To behold how the assiduity behaves, it captures a series of screenshots upwards time. This allows it to corroboration against things like animations, side changes after a button click, and other charged consumer feedback. Done, it hands to the tutor all this smoking gun – the autochthonous importune, the AI’s encrypt, and the screenshots – to a Multimodal LLM (MLLM), to law as a judge. This MLLM judicator isn’t fitting giving a vindicate mistaken философема and station than uses a mark, per-task checklist to swarms the evolve across ten dispute metrics. Scoring includes functionality, proprietress be employed, and neck aesthetic quality. This ensures the scoring is trusty, dependable, and thorough. The top-level concern is, does this automated reviewer confab on the side of romance safeguard with one’s eyes open taste? The results proffer it does. When the rankings from ArtifactsBench were compared to WebDev Arena, the gold-standard direction where authorized humans ballot on the finest AI creations, they matched up with a 94.4% consistency. This is a elephantine obliged from older automated benchmarks, which solely managed inhumanly 69.4% consistency. On ruffle tushie of this, the framework’s judgments showed across 90% conclusion with proficient caring developers. https://www.artificialintelligence-news.com/
  • Leave a Reply

    Your email address will not be published. Required fields are marked *